Yes, Mycosis fungoides, a type of cutaneous T-cell lymphoma, can affect the groin area. It typically manifests as patches, plaques, or tumors on the skin, and while it commonly appears on sun-exposed areas, it can occur in any region, including the groin. If you suspect any unusual skin changes in that area, it's important to consult a healthcare professional for proper evaluation and diagnosis.

What is the Groin area?

The groin area is the junction where the abdomen ends and the legs begin. It is located on each side of the body where the abdomen meets the thigh. The groin is a common site for muscle strains and hernias.

What does a strained groin feel like?

A strained groin typically feels like a sharp or stabbing pain in the groin area that may worsen with movement or activity. There may also be tenderness, swelling, and bruising in the affected area. It can be uncomfortable and limiting in terms of mobility.


Why does the butterfly stretch hurt my groin?

The butterfly stretch can hurt your groin because it involves stretching the inner thigh muscles, which are connected to the groin area. When these muscles are tight or not properly warmed up, stretching them can cause discomfort or pain in the groin.
